Portland State University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Portland State University paid an average of $608 per credit hour if they came to the school from out-of-state. In-state students paid a discounted rate of $188 per credit hour.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$7,907$25,536
Fees$1,641$1,641
Books and Supplies$1,200$1,200
On Campus Room and Board$13,500$13,500
On Campus Other Expenses$3,210$3,210

Portland State University Marketing Bachelor’s Student Debt

You may also want to consider how much in student loans you’ll need when thinking about the overall cost to attend a school. Students who received their bachelor’s degree at Portland State University in Marketing walked away with an average of $25,800 in student debt. That is 7% higher than the national average of $24,055.

How Much Can You Make With a Bachelor’s in Marketing From Portland State University?

$42,575 Average Salary
High Earnings Boost

The median early career salary of marketing students who receive their bachelor’s degree from Portland State University is $42,575 per year. That is 7% higher than the national average of $39,622.

Does Portland State University Offer an Online Bachelor’s in Marketing?

Portland State University does not offer an online option for its marketing bachelor’s degree program at this time. To see if the school offers distance learning options in other areas, visit the Portland State University Online Learning page.

Portland State University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Marketing

209 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
47.8% Women
44.5%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There were 209 bachelor’s degrees in marketing aw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 47.8% of the marketing students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is less than the nationwide number of 53.5%.

undefined

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 44.5% of the marketing bachelor’s degrees at Portland State University in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 27%.
